Foundation Pier Leveling in Tampa, FL
Foundation pier leveling services are designed to address uneven or sinking foundations by installing or adjusting piers beneath a property’s structure. This process provides stability and helps prevent further shifting or damage to the home or building. These services typically cover residential projects such as homes with c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, as well as small commercial buildings experiencing similar issues. Property owners often seek this service after noticing signs of foundation settlement or when preparing to undertake remodeling or renovation projects that require a stable base.
Before requesting foundation pier leveling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of foundation movement and what specific areas need reinforcement. It’s important to evaluate whether the issue is caused by soil settlement, moisture changes, or other factors that may influence the repair approach. Additionally, understanding the types of piers used, the potential for future movement, and the overall impact on property value can help homeowners make informed decisions about repairs. Clear communication about these considerations can support a smooth process and effective stabilization of the foundation.

Foundation Pier Leveling Questions
What is foundation pier leveling? It is a process that stabilizes and lifts a settling or uneven foundation using piers placed beneath the structure.
When is foundation pier leveling needed? It is typically required when signs like cracks, uneven floors, or sticking doors appear due to shifting soil or settling.
What types of foundations can be leveled? Many residential foundations, including concrete slabs and pier-and-beam systems, can be stabilized with pier leveling.
How does the process improve property stability? Pier leveling restores proper alignment, reducing stress on the structure and preventing further damage over time.
